Virtual Try-On: AI-powered technology for customers to try on clothes virtually

The fashion industry is constantly evolving, and with the advent of artificial intelligence (AI) technology, virtual try-on systems are now becoming increasingly popular. Virtual try-on systems use AI algorithms to allow customers to try on clothes virtually, without physically trying them on. This technology has the potential to revolutionize the way we shop for clothes, as it allows customers to try on a range of clothes from the comfort of their own homes.

The virtual try-on system uses AI algorithms to analyze the customer’s body type, clothing preferences, and other factors to suggest a range of clothing options that are most likely to fit and flatter them. This technology is particularly useful for online shopping, as customers can try on clothes virtually and make a purchase without having to leave their homes. This saves time and money, and reduces the hassle of returning items that do not fit.

Virtual try-on systems are also being used in physical stores, where customers can use a kiosk or mirror to try on clothes virtually. This technology is particularly useful for stores that do not have a wide range of sizes or styles in stock, as customers can try on clothes virtually and order them in the right size and style.

One of the key benefits of virtual try-on systems is that they can reduce the number of returns and exchanges, which can be costly for retailers. By allowing customers to try on clothes virtually, retailers can ensure that the clothes fit and flatter the customer, reducing the likelihood of returns and exchanges.

In addition to reducing returns and exchanges, virtual try-on systems can also improve the customer experience. By allowing customers to try on clothes virtually, retailers can provide a more personalized shopping experience, which can lead to increased customer loyalty and higher sales.

Overall, virtual try-on systems are a game-changer for the fashion industry. They allow customers to try on clothes virtually, reducing the hassle of returns and exchanges, and providing a more personalized shopping experience. Personalized Recommendations: AI Algorithms That Suggest Personalized Clothing Options for Customers

In today’s fast-paced world, convenience is key. Customers want easy and personalized experiences when shopping for clothes. This is where AI-powered personalized recommendations come in.

AI algorithms can analyze a customer’s past purchases, browsing behavior, and even social media activity to suggest clothing options tailored to their unique style and preferences. These recommendations are not only convenient for customers but can also increase sales and customer loyalty for fashion brands.

But how do these algorithms work? It all starts with data. AI algorithms use machine learning to analyze vast amounts of customer data to identify patterns and preferences. These patterns are then used to create personalized recommendations for each customer.

One example of personalized recommendations in action is the online retailer Stitch Fix. Stitch Fix uses AI algorithms to suggest clothing options for customers based on their style quiz and feedback on previous shipments. This personalized approach has helped the company grow its customer base and increase sales.

Another example is the luxury fashion brand Burberry. The brand uses AI-powered chatbots to recommend clothing options to customers based on their preferences and purchase history. This technology has helped Burberry provide a more personalized and efficient shopping experience for its customers.

Personalized recommendations also have the potential to reduce waste in the fashion industry. By suggesting clothing options that customers are more likely to purchase and wear, fashion brands can reduce overproduction and minimize the amount of unsold inventory.

AI-powered personalized recommendations are transforming the fashion industry by providing convenient and efficient shopping experiences for customers, increasing sales and customer loyalty for fashion brands, and promoting sustainability by reducing waste. With the continued advancements in AI technology, the possibilities for personalized recommendations in the fashion industry are endless.

Efficient Supply Chain Management

In addition to enhancing the customer experience, AI is also transforming the way fashion companies manage their supply chains. The fashion industry is notorious for its complex supply chain, which involves multiple stages from design to production to delivery. AI-powered technology can streamline this process, reducing costs and improving efficiency.

One way AI is being used in supply chain management is through predictive analytics. By analyzing data from past sales, weather patterns, and other factors, AI algorithms can predict future demand for certain products. This enables fashion companies to adjust their production schedules accordingly, reducing the risk of overstocking or understocking.

Another way AI is improving supply chain management is through automation. AI-powered robots can be used to perform tasks such as picking and packing, reducing the need for human labor and increasing efficiency. This also reduces the risk of errors, which can be costly in the fashion industry.

AI can also help with logistics and delivery. By analyzing traffic patterns and other data, AI algorithms can optimize delivery routes, reducing delivery times and costs. This can also help reduce the environmental impact of fashion companies by reducing the number of vehicles on the road.

Overall, AI is transforming the way fashion companies manage their supply chains, making them more efficient, cost-effective, and environmentally friendly. As AI technology continues to develop, we can expect to see even more advancements in this area, further revolutionizing the fashion industry.

Sustainable Fashion: AI Helping to Reduce Waste and Promote Sustainability in the Fashion Industry

As the fashion industry continues to grow, so does its impact on the environment. The production and disposal of clothing result in a significant amount of waste and pollution. However, AI is now being used to address these issues and promote sustainability in the fashion industry.

One way AI is helping to reduce waste is through the use of predictive analytics. By analyzing data on consumer behavior and trends, AI algorithms can predict which clothing items will be popular and in demand. This information can be used to inform production decisions, ensuring that only the necessary amount of clothing is produced and reducing the amount of waste that ends up in landfills.

AI is also being used to improve the recycling and reuse of clothing. Through the use of computer vision technology, AI can identify and sort different types of materials, making it easier to recycle clothing and reduce waste. Additionally, AI-powered platforms are being developed to help consumers sell or donate their gently used clothing, extending the lifecycle of each item and reducing the need for new clothing production.

Another way AI is promoting sustainability in the fashion industry is through the use of sustainable materials. AI algorithms can analyze the properties of different materials and suggest alternatives that are more environmentally friendly. For example, AI can suggest fabrics made from recycled materials or plant-based fibers that require less water and energy to produce.

In addition to reducing waste and promoting sustainable materials, AI is also being used to improve the efficiency of the fashion industry’s supply chain. By optimizing production and delivery processes, AI can reduce the amount of energy and resources required to produce and transport clothing.

Overall, AI is playing a significant role in promoting sustainability in the fashion industry. By reducing waste, promoting sustainable materials, and improving supply chain efficiency, AI is helping to create a more environmentally conscious and responsible fashion industry. As technology continues to advance, it will be exciting to see how AI can further transform the fashion industry and promote sustainability.

AI in Design: AI Assisting in the Creation of New Fashion Designs and Predicting Future Trends

The fashion industry is constantly evolving, and AI is playing a significant role in shaping its future. One area where AI is making a significant impact is in fashion design. AI technology is now being used to assist designers in the creation of new fashion designs and predicting future trends.

AI algorithms can analyze vast amounts of data, including social media trends, fashion blogs, and even customer feedback to identify emerging fashion trends. This information can then be used by designers to create new designs and collections that are more in line with what customers are looking for.

In addition to predicting trends, AI can also assist in the actual design process. AI-powered tools can create designs based on specific parameters and criteria, such as color, fabric, and style. These tools can also help designers create more efficient and streamlined designs, resulting in a faster and more cost-effective production process.

One of the most exciting applications of AI in fashion design is the use of generative design. This involves creating a set of design parameters and allowing an AI algorithm to generate hundreds or even thousands of design variations. This can help designers quickly explore new design concepts and iterate on existing designs, ultimately resulting in more innovative and creative designs.

Another area where AI is making an impact is in the field of sustainable fashion. AI can help designers identify materials and production methods that are more environmentally friendly and sustainable. This can help reduce waste and promote sustainable practices in the fashion industry.

Overall, the use of AI in fashion design is still in its early stages, but the potential for innovation and creativity is enormous. As AI technology continues to evolve, we can expect to see even more exciting developments in the world of fashion design.
